抖音无水印下载终极指南:三步解锁高清视频保存的完整方案
抖音无水印下载终极指南:三步解锁高清视频保存的完整方案
【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
还在为喜欢的抖音视频无法保存而烦恼吗?想要收藏精彩内容却苦于水印和画质问题?今天我要为你介绍一款完全免费、操作简单的抖音无水印下载神器——douyin-downloader。这是一个专为抖音视频下载而生的开源项目,能够帮你轻松下载高清无水印视频、完整背景音乐和精美封面,甚至支持批量下载用户主页所有作品。无论你是普通用户想要保存心仪视频,还是内容创作者需要收集素材,这个工具都能完美满足你的需求。
想象一下这样的场景:你偶然发现了一个精彩的抖音视频,想要保存下来反复观看或分享给朋友,却发现抖音官方没有提供下载功能。传统的录屏方法不仅会保留烦人的水印,还会损失视频画质。而在线转换网站往往压缩严重,下载速度慢,甚至存在安全隐患。douyin-downloader就是为解决这些问题而生的智能解决方案。
你的问题,我们的方案
问题一:视频保存的三大困扰
当你尝试保存抖音视频时,可能会遇到这些常见问题:
水印无法去除:录屏或普通下载工具总会保留抖音的官方水印,影响观看体验和二次创作。这些水印不仅遮挡画面,还破坏了视频的整体美感。
画质严重压缩:在线转换网站通常会对视频进行压缩处理,导致高清视频变得模糊不清。原本清晰的画面变得马赛克化,音质也会受到影响。
操作流程繁琐:传统方法需要多次复制粘贴链接,无法批量处理多个视频,效率低下且容易出错。每次保存都要重复相同的步骤,浪费大量时间。
智能解决方案:douyin-downloader
douyin-downloader采用创新的技术架构,直接从抖音服务器获取原始视频文件,完美解决了上述问题:
真正无水印体验:通过分析抖音的视频分发机制,工具能够获取原始的无水印视频文件,让你享受纯净的观看体验。
原画质完整保存:保持视频原始分辨率,最高支持4K超高清画质,确保每一帧都清晰锐利。
批量处理自动化:支持用户主页、合集内容的一键批量下载,大幅提升工作效率。
智能文件管理:自动按日期和作者分类整理,建立井然有序的视频库。
抖音下载器批量下载界面,显示多个视频的下载进度和状态,绿色进度条清晰展示任务完成情况
实施步骤:从零开始的三步解锁
第一步:环境准备与项目获取
让我们从最基础的环境准备开始。你只需要一台安装了Python的电脑,就可以轻松上手:
# 克隆项目到本地 git clone https://gitcode.com/GitHub_Trending/do/douyin-downloader # 进入项目目录 cd douyin-downloader # 安装必要依赖 pip install -r requirements.txt这个过程只需要几分钟时间。项目依赖非常精简,主要包括requests用于HTTP请求、pyyaml用于配置文件支持,以及rich用于美化终端界面。如果你遇到任何安装问题,项目文档中都有详细的故障排除指南。
第二步:Cookie配置的个性化设置
抖音需要登录状态才能访问内容,配置Cookie是使用工具的关键一步。不用担心,这个过程比你想的要简单得多:
自动获取(推荐给新手):
python cookie_extractor.py运行这个命令会自动打开浏览器,你只需要扫码登录抖音账号,程序就会智能获取并保存Cookie信息。整个过程完全自动化,无需任何技术知识。
手动配置(适合高级用户): 如果你已经有抖音的Cookie信息,可以直接编辑配置文件。工具支持三种Cookie配置方式:
- 自动获取模式:程序自动处理所有认证流程
- 整串Cookie字符串:直接粘贴完整的Cookie信息
- 键值对方式:以结构化方式提供Cookie参数
第三步:开始你的下载之旅
现在是最激动人心的时刻——开始下载你的第一个抖音视频!根据不同的使用场景,你可以选择最适合的方式:
单视频下载(快速体验):
python DouYinCommand.py -l "抖音视频链接"只需这一行命令,你就能立即开始下载。工具会自动识别链接类型,获取视频信息,并以最高质量保存到本地。
批量下载(效率最大化):
# 使用配置文件批量下载 cp config.example.yml config.yml # 编辑config.yml文件,添加多个视频链接 python DouYinCommand.py配置文件让你能够灵活控制下载行为。你可以设置保存路径、是否下载背景音乐和封面、时间筛选范围等参数,实现完全个性化的下载体验。
抖音下载器命令行界面,清晰展示下载配置、进度条和文件管理信息,支持多线程并行下载
场景化模块:找到你的专属使用方式
个人收藏爱好者的优雅方案
如果你只是想保存喜欢的视频用于个人观看,这里有一个完美的使用流程:
操作流程:
- 复制喜欢的视频链接(可以从抖音App分享获取)
- 运行单个下载命令
- 等待几秒钟完成下载
- 在Downloaded文件夹中找到整理好的视频文件
个性化配置建议:
- 开启自动分类功能,让文件按日期和标题有序排列
- 设置中等画质平衡下载速度与观看体验
- 启用背景音乐下载,保留视频的完整氛围
内容创作者的素材收集系统
如果你是短视频创作者,需要收集素材进行二次创作,douyin-downloader能成为你的得力助手:
实用技巧组合:
- 关注同领域优秀创作者,批量下载他们的作品作为学习参考
- 使用时间筛选功能收集特定时期的热门内容,把握流行趋势
- 建立分类素材库,按主题、风格或创作者进行归档管理
效率提升秘籍:
- 利用批量下载功能,一次性获取多个视频
- 设置定时任务,自动收集新发布的内容
- 结合元数据信息,建立智能标签系统
抖音下载器自动分类的文件管理界面,按日期和标题有序排列,每个文件夹包含视频缩略图和完整信息
直播内容保存的专业方案
对于需要保存重要直播内容的用户,工具提供了专门的直播下载功能:
直播下载特色:
- 支持多种清晰度选择,从标清到超高清
- 实时流媒体下载,确保内容完整性
- 自动保存直播间信息和元数据
操作体验:
python TikTokCommand.py -l "直播间链接" -p "保存路径"工具会智能解析直播间信息,显示在线观众数量、主播信息,并提供清晰度选项供你选择。
数据分析与研究的高效工具
如果你需要进行抖音内容趋势分析或用户行为研究,douyin-downloader提供了强大的数据支持:
数据收集策略:
- 批量下载热门话题的相关视频,建立分析样本库
- 提取视频元数据(点赞数、评论数、发布时间等关键指标)
- 建立时间序列数据库,追踪内容趋势变化
研究辅助功能:
- JSON格式的元数据保存,便于程序化分析
- 结构化文件命名,支持自动化处理
- 增量下载机制,避免重复收集数据
版本对比矩阵:选择最适合你的工具
面对两个不同版本,如何做出最佳选择?这个对比矩阵帮你快速决策:
| 维度对比 | V1.0稳定版 | V2.0增强版 |
|---|---|---|
| 核心定位 | 简单易用的经典选择 | 功能强大的专业工具 |
| 单视频下载 | ✅ 完全正常 | ⚠️ 可能存在API问题 |
| 用户主页下载 | ✅ 正常支持 | ✅ 完全正常且更稳定 |
| Cookie管理 | 手动配置,一次设置长期使用 | 自动获取,智能维护 |
| 批量处理能力 | 基础批量支持 | 强大的批量处理系统 |
| 使用复杂度 | 简单直观,适合新手 | 中等复杂度,功能丰富 |
| 稳定性表现 | 经过充分测试,稳定性高 | 功能全面,稳定性中等 |
选择建议:
- 如果你是第一次使用下载工具,或者主要需要下载单个视频,V1.0稳定版是最佳选择
- 如果你需要批量下载用户主页内容,或者对下载效率有更高要求,V2.0增强版更适合你
- 两个版本可以同时使用,根据具体需求灵活切换
用户故事:真实的使用体验
小王的个人收藏之旅
小王是一个普通的抖音用户,他经常在抖音上看到有趣的视频想要保存下来。以前他只能通过录屏的方式,但录屏的视频质量差,还有烦人的水印。自从发现了douyin-downloader,他的体验完全改变了。
"现在我看到喜欢的视频,只需要复制链接,运行一行命令,高清无水印的视频就保存到我的电脑上了。最棒的是,工具还会自动按日期和标题整理,找起来特别方便。"小王分享道。
李老师的教学素材库
李老师是一名短视频制作课程的讲师,他需要收集大量的抖音视频作为教学案例。以前他需要手动一个个下载,效率极低。现在使用douyin-downloader的批量下载功能,他可以在几分钟内下载一个创作者的所有作品。
"工具的批量下载功能太实用了。我可以一次性下载一个创作者的所有视频,然后按主题分类整理。这大大提升了我的备课效率。"李老师说。
张研究员的数据分析项目
张研究员正在进行社交媒体内容分析的研究项目。他需要收集大量的抖音视频数据进行分析。douyin-downloader的元数据保存功能为他提供了宝贵的研究素材。
"JSON格式的元数据保存让我能够轻松分析视频的发布时间、点赞数、评论数等关键指标。工具的增量下载功能也避免了重复收集数据,节省了大量时间。"张研究员表示。
个性化配置的艺术
配置文件详解
编辑config.yml文件,你可以完全自定义下载行为。这是一个典型的配置文件示例:
# 基础配置示例 link: - https://v.douyin.com/视频链接1/ - https://www.douyin.com/user/用户主页链接 path: ./Downloaded/ # 保存路径 music: true # 下载背景音乐 cover: true # 下载视频封面 json: true # 保存元数据信息 # 时间筛选(可选) start_time: "2024-01-01" end_time: "2024-12-31"高级功能定制
智能去重机制: 工具内置智能去重系统,能够识别已下载的内容,避免重复下载相同视频。这不仅节省了存储空间,还提升了下载效率。
断点续传支持: 如果下载过程中网络中断或程序意外关闭,工具会记录下载进度。重新启动后可以从断点处继续下载,不会浪费已下载的内容。
时间筛选功能: 通过设置开始时间和结束时间,你可以精确控制下载的时间范围。这对于收集特定时期的热门内容或追踪内容趋势变化特别有用。
效率提升秘籍
网络环境优化
- 连接稳定性:确保使用稳定的网络连接,避免在高峰时段进行大量下载
- 线程数调整:根据你的网络带宽和电脑性能,适当调整下载线程数(默认5个线程)
- 代理设置:如果需要,可以配置代理服务器来优化下载速度
存储空间管理
- 定期清理:设置定期清理机制,删除不再需要的下载内容
- 分类归档:利用工具的自动分类功能,建立有序的文件管理系统
- 外部存储:对于大量视频收集,考虑使用外部硬盘或云存储
下载策略优化
- 分批处理:对于大量下载任务,分成小批次进行,避免单次任务过大
- 时间规划:在网络空闲时段安排批量下载任务
- 优先级设置:根据重要性为不同的下载任务设置优先级
技术架构的巧妙设计
核心模块解析
如果你对技术实现感兴趣,可以深入了解douyin-downloader的架构设计:
认证管理模块:位于apiproxy/douyin/auth/cookie_manager.py,智能处理Cookie的获取、验证和自动刷新,确保长期稳定的访问权限。
下载策略模块:在apiproxy/douyin/strategies/目录下,实现了多种下载策略和智能重试机制,应对不同的网络环境和内容类型。
文件管理模块:download.py负责文件的保存、分类和去重,确保下载内容的组织有序。
进度跟踪系统:progress_tracker.py提供实时的下载进度反馈,让你随时了解任务状态。
扩展开发可能性
基于现有的代码基础,你可以进行二次开发:
- 平台扩展:借鉴现有的架构,扩展支持其他短视频平台
- 界面优化:开发图形化界面,让工具更加用户友好
- 功能增强:添加自动标签、内容分析等高级功能
- 系统集成:作为模块集成到其他应用或工作流中
开始你的高效下载之旅
现在你已经全面了解了douyin-downloader的强大功能和灵活配置。无论你是想保存喜欢的单个视频,还是需要批量收集创作素材,这个工具都能帮你轻松实现。
立即行动步骤:
- 克隆项目代码到本地环境
- 安装必要的Python依赖包
- 配置你的抖音Cookie信息
- 开始下载第一个视频体验流程
- 根据具体需求调整配置参数
记住,工具虽好,但请合理使用。尊重原创内容的版权,仅将下载的内容用于个人学习、研究或合理使用的范围内。
实用小贴士:
- 定期更新工具版本,获取最新功能和修复
- 备份重要的配置文件,避免意外丢失
- 合理规划存储空间,建立有序的文件管理系统
- 遵守相关法律法规和平台使用规定
现在,打开命令行终端,开始你的抖音无水印下载之旅吧!你会发现,保存喜欢的抖音内容原来可以这么简单高效。祝你下载愉快,创作顺利!
【免费下载链接】douyin-downloaderA practical Douyin downloader for both single-item and profile batch downloads, with progress display, retries, SQLite deduplication, and browser fallback support. 抖音批量下载工具,去水印,支持视频、图集、合集、音乐(原声)。免费!免费!免费!项目地址: https://gitcode.com/GitHub_Trending/do/douyin-downloader
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考